Index: vhUnitTest/WSimpl/Vhisie4/Winkelkar/WinkelkarService/BewaarProductLijn/Test.cls.xml =================================================================== diff -u -r62113 -r62116 --- vhUnitTest/WSimpl/Vhisie4/Winkelkar/WinkelkarService/BewaarProductLijn/Test.cls.xml (.../Test.cls.xml) (revision 62113) +++ vhUnitTest/WSimpl/Vhisie4/Winkelkar/WinkelkarService/BewaarProductLijn/Test.cls.xml (.../Test.cls.xml) (revision 62116) @@ -21,7 +21,7 @@ Set WinkelkarServiceMock = ##class(vhTest.Mock.APPS.EC.Winkelkar.WinkelkarService).%New() Do WinkelkarServiceMock.VerwachtMethodCall("VerwijderLijn","DummyID", "DummyLijnID").DanDoeNiks() - Do WinkelkarServiceMock.VerwachtMethodCall("VoegToeProduct", "DummyID", "EenGroep", "ProductId", 5, "PakketReferentie", "ProjectReferentie", "ExterneId","1.95","9.75","",23).DanDoeNiks() + Do WinkelkarServiceMock.VerwachtMethodCall("VoegToeProduct", "DummyID", "EenGroep", "ProductId", 5, "PakketReferentie", "ProjectReferentie", "ExterneId","1.95","9.75","","23").DanDoeNiks() Set Service = ##class(WSimpl.Vhisie4.Winkelkar.WinkelkarService.BewaarProductLijn).%New(WinkelkarServiceMock, WinkelkarRepositoryStub, WinkelkarLijnRepositoryMock, ProductApiStub,,SalesPriceServiceMock) @@ -50,7 +50,7 @@ Do WinkelkarLijnRepositoryMock.VerwachtMethodCall("BestaatViaID", "ExterneId").DanReturn($$$False) #dim WinkelkarServiceMock As vhTest.Mock.APPS.EC.Winkelkar.WinkelkarService = ##class(vhTest.Mock.APPS.EC.Winkelkar.WinkelkarService).%New() - Do WinkelkarServiceMock.VerwachtMethodCall("VoegToeProduct", "DummyID", "EenGroep", "ProductId", 5, "PakketReferentie", "ProjectReferentie", "ExterneId", "1.95", "9.75","",23).DanDoeNiks() + Do WinkelkarServiceMock.VerwachtMethodCall("VoegToeProduct", "DummyID", "EenGroep", "ProductId", 5, "PakketReferentie", "ProjectReferentie", "ExterneId","1.95","9.75","","23").DanDoeNiks() #dim Service As WSimpl.Vhisie4.Winkelkar.WinkelkarService.BewaarProductLijn = ##class(WSimpl.Vhisie4.Winkelkar.WinkelkarService.BewaarProductLijn).%New(WinkelkarServiceMock, WinkelkarRepositoryStub, WinkelkarLijnRepositoryMock, ProductApiStub,,SalesPriceServiceMock) @@ -74,7 +74,7 @@ Do WinkelkarRepositoryMock.VerwachtMethodCall("GeefWinkelkarIDViaID", "WinkelkarId").DanReturn("DummyID") Set WinkelkarServiceStub = ##class(vhTest.Mock.APPS.EC.Winkelkar.WinkelkarService).%New() - Do WinkelkarServiceStub.IndienMethodCall("VoegToeProduct", "DummyID", "EenGroep", "ProductId", 5 , "PakketReferentie" , "ProjectReferentie","ExterneId","1.95","9.75","",23).DanDoeNiks() + Do WinkelkarServiceStub.IndienMethodCall("VoegToeProduct", "DummyID", "EenGroep", "ProductId", 5 , "PakketReferentie" , "ProjectReferentie","ExterneId","1.95","9.75","","23").DanDoeNiks() Set Service = ##class(WSimpl.Vhisie4.Winkelkar.WinkelkarService.BewaarProductLijn).%New(WinkelkarServiceStub, WinkelkarRepositoryMock,,ProductApiStub,,SalesPriceServiceMock) Index: DOM/EC/Winkelkar/ProductLijn.cls.xml =================================================================== diff -u -r62094 -r62116 --- DOM/EC/Winkelkar/ProductLijn.cls.xml (.../ProductLijn.cls.xml) (revision 62094) +++ DOM/EC/Winkelkar/ProductLijn.cls.xml (.../ProductLijn.cls.xml) (revision 62116) @@ -23,12 +23,8 @@ %String - -%Decimal - - -ProductId:%String,Aantal:%Integer,PakketReferentie:%String="",ProjectReferentie:%String="",ExterneId:%String="",KlantOrderlijnNr:%String="",HandelAankoopprijs:%Decimal="" +ProductId:%String,Aantal:%Integer,PakketReferentie:%String="",ProjectReferentie:%String="",ExterneId:%String="",KlantOrderlijnNr:%String="" 1 1 %Status @@ -39,7 +35,6 @@ Set ..ProjectReferentie = ProjectReferentie Set ..ExterneId = ExterneId Set ..KlantOrderlijnNr = KlantOrderlijnNr - Set ..HandelAankoopprijs = HandelAankoopprijs Quit ##super() ]]> @@ -92,12 +87,6 @@ ]]> - -NieuweHandelAankoopprijs:%Decimal - - - %Library.CacheStorage ProductLijnDefaultData Index: WSimpl/Vhisie4/Winkelkar/WinkelkarService/BewaarProductLijn.cls.xml =================================================================== diff -u -r62113 -r62116 --- WSimpl/Vhisie4/Winkelkar/WinkelkarService/BewaarProductLijn.cls.xml (.../BewaarProductLijn.cls.xml) (revision 62113) +++ WSimpl/Vhisie4/Winkelkar/WinkelkarService/BewaarProductLijn.cls.xml (.../BewaarProductLijn.cls.xml) (revision 62116) @@ -67,7 +67,6 @@ #dim HandelAankoopprijs As %Decimal = ..HaalHandelAankoopprijs(BewaarProductLijnRequest) Do ..WinkelkarService.VoegToeProduct(WinkelkarID, "EenGroep", BewaarProductLijnRequest.ProductId, BewaarProductLijnRequest.Aantal, BewaarProductLijnRequest.PakketReferentie, BewaarProductLijnRequest.ProjectReferentie, BewaarProductLijnRequest.LijnId, BewaarProductLijnRequest.EenheidPrijs,BewaarProductLijnRequest.TotaalPrijs,, HandelAankoopprijs) - Do ##class(Tools.Wlip).%New(252).String("gelukt") } Catch { Lock -^Vhisie4.Winkelkar(BewaarProductLijnRequest.WinkelkarId,BewaarProductLijnRequest.LijnId) Do ##class(TECH.ExceptionHandler).Rethrow() Index: DOM/EC/Winkelkar/impl/WinkelkarService.cls.xml =================================================================== diff -u -r62113 -r62116 --- DOM/EC/Winkelkar/impl/WinkelkarService.cls.xml (.../WinkelkarService.cls.xml) (revision 62113) +++ DOM/EC/Winkelkar/impl/WinkelkarService.cls.xml (.../WinkelkarService.cls.xml) (revision 62116) @@ -129,7 +129,7 @@ #dim ProductLijn As DOM.EC.Winkelkar.ProductLijn = ..ProductLijnBuilder.MaakLijn(GroepNaam, ProductID, Aantal, PakketReferentie, ProjectReferentie, ExterneId, KlantOrderlijnNr) Do ProductLijn.ZetEindklantEenheidPrijsNettoExclBTW(EenheidPrijs) Do ProductLijn.ZetEindklantTotaalPrijs(TotaalPrijs) - Do ProductLijn.ZetHandelAankoopprijs(HandelAankoopprijs) + Do ProductLijn.ZetEenheidPrijsNettoExclBTW(HandelAankoopprijs) Do ..WinkelkarLijnRepository.Bewaar(ProductLijn) Quit ProductLijn.GeefID()